Re: EA games coming to the n900?
No, EA will not be supporting Maemo, at least not now. No, Apple isn't paying them to stay exclusive either.
The only realistic way you're going to get game developers coming to your platform is if you do the following: a) Easy to use SDK b) Popular game engines such as Unity3D ported c) Userbase to support the work d) Piracy protection (DRM) And right now, we have none of those. Maemo 6 is a far more realistic target for getting game companies on board - not just simply two guys in Sweden making flash games (no offense). |
